Ordinals
beta
Address 3EdrmXtvpXpYdmYZ2xcDK5MSR33c6888zN
sat balance
446298
outputs
f798ba3cda9e51f108a649dfb062efa50edea432d0fa9cbdff76a9e0b684355f:0